The Importance of ADHD Assessments in Adults

ADHD can manifest differently in adults compared to kids, frequently resulting in misconceptions of the disorder and its effect. Adults may battle with:

  • Time Management: Difficulty arranging jobs and conference deadlines.
  • Impulsivity: Making hasty decisions without consideration of consequences.
  • Psychological Dysregulation: Experiencing intense feelings that can result in mood swings or disappointment.
  • Relationship Issues: Challenges in individual and professional relationships due to inattentiveness.

Provided these diverse symptoms, acquiring an appropriate diagnosis is vital for efficient management and treatment. A private assessment can offer a thorough understanding of a person's special struggles.

The Assessment Process

Understanding the process of a private ADHD assessment can minimize anxiety and encourage individuals to look for help. Here's a breakdown of normal actions included:

  1. Initial Consultation

    • Conversation of symptoms, case history, and concerns.
    • Assessment of the impact of these troubles on everyday life.
  2. Scientific Assessment Tools

    • Usage of standardized surveys to evaluate the existence and severity of ADHD symptoms (e.g., ASRS, Conners Adult ADHD Rating Scale).
    • Observations made by the clinician during the consultation.
  3. Psychological Testing

    • Cognitive assessments may be conducted to evaluate attention span, memory, and executive functioning.
    • Personality tests might be used to identify other prospective mental health conditions.
  4. Cooperation with Other Professionals

    • Input might be sought from therapists, physicians, or member of the family to supply a well-rounded view of the person's habits and challenges.
  5. Diagnosis and Feedback

    • Evaluation and conversation of findings with the individual.
    • Clear communication concerning the diagnosis (if appropriate) and suggestions for treatment or management strategies.
  6. Follow-Up Support

    • Discussions about therapy, coaching, medication, and coping strategies.
    • Routine check-ins to evaluate progress and adjust plans as needed.

FAQs About Private Adult ADHD Assessments

1. How long does the assessment process take?

The whole procedure can take anywhere from a couple of hours for the assessment itself to several weeks for complete examination and follow-up. It typically depends on the specific center's offerings and administration.

2. What should I prepare before my assessment?

People are encouraged to prepare a list of their signs, previous experiences with ADHD or associated conditions, and any relevant medical history. Gathering reports or feedback from family members, pals, or employers can also be practical.

3. Is the assessment pricey?

Expenses for private assessments can differ extensively depending on the clinic, place, and services offered. It's necessary to confirm the charges in advance and inquire about insurance protection.

4. Will I get a diagnosis on the same day?

In most cases, a diagnosis can be provided after the assessment. However, further analysis may be required, especially if other hidden conditions are presumed.

5. What if I do not get a diagnosis of ADHD?

If an ADHD diagnosis is not made, the clinician might identify other issues impacting your capability to function, and suggestions for more support will still be offered.

6. What are my treatment alternatives if diagnosed?

Treatment alternatives can consist of treatment, medication, lifestyle changes, executive working coaching, and organizational methods tailored to the individual's needs.
